PLI Scheme For Battery Recycling: A Cornerstone Opportunity For India’s Energy Security
Inc42
·
1y ago
Medial
The article discusses the need for a Production Linked Incentive (PLI) scheme for battery recycling in India. Battery recycling plays a crucial role in achieving eco-sustainability and resource circularity, as well as maximizing the economic benefits of clean technologies. PLI schemes have been successful in boosting the manufacturing sector and attracting foreign investment. Implementing a PLI scheme for battery recycling would incentivize companies to invest in capacity building, innovation, and resource efficiency. It would not only benefit the battery industry but also other sectors such as renewables, electric vehicles, consumer electronics, and more.

In the bag: Reliance inks pact for up to ₹3,620 cr worth of battery PLI | Company Business News
Livemint
·
5m ago
Medial
Reliance New Energy Battery Ltd, a unit of Reliance Industries Ltd, secured a production-linked incentive (PLI) agreement worth ₹3,620 crore from the Indian government to establish 10 GWh of advanced chemical cells (ACC) manufacturing capacity. This initiative is part of a broader ₹18,100-crore PLI scheme aimed at enhancing India’s electric mobility and battery storage ecosystem. The scheme overall targets achieving 50 GWh total manufacturing capacity, with Reliance and other companies already securing portions of this incentive.

PLI Should Focus On EV Cells Manufacturing, Not Batteries: GTRI
Inc42
·
10m ago
Medial
The Global Trade Research Initiative (GTRI) has recommended that the production linked incentive (PLI) scheme should prioritize the production of electric vehicle (EV) cells or lithium-ion cells rather than batteries. GTRI states that the Indian government should allow the domestic EV sector to grow organically without heavy reliance on incentives, in order to prevent India from becoming dependent on China for EV manufacturing. GTRI also suggests investing in battery recycling infrastructure and supporting clean energy sources for EV charging stations.

Ola Electric gets govt notice for missing PLI targets
Inshorts
·
4m ago
Medial
Ola's battery unit Ola Cell Technologies reportedly received government notice for failing to meet targets specified under the PLI ACC scheme. In 2022 Ola was selected for PLI scheme to establish a 20 GW local battery manufacturing facility. According to reports, Ola Electric, Reliance battery storage, among others will have to pay penalty for missing the targets under the scheme.

PLI Scheme: IPO-Bound Ola Electric Gets Domestic Value Addition Certificate
Inc42
·
1y ago
Medial
Ola Electric, an IPO-bound startup, has become the first Indian two-wheeler manufacturer to receive the domestic value addition (DVA) certificate under the production linked incentive (PLI) scheme for the automobile and auto component industry. This certification enables Ola Electric to be eligible for incentives ranging from 13% to 18% of determined sales value for up to five consecutive financial years. The PLI scheme aims to boost domestic manufacturing and promote clean mobility in India. Ola Electric is also awarded capacity under the PLI scheme for advanced chemistry cell battery storage.

India can be a global hub for wind turbines: Suzlon’s Girish Tanti
Livemint
·
5m ago
Medial
India has the potential to become a hub for wind power component manufacturing, supported by policies like production-linked incentives. Girish Tanti of Suzlon Energy emphasizes India’s robust ecosystem, involving around 2,500 MSMEs. Although local content in solar stands at 20%, wind power projects boast about 64%. To boost this, fiscal support akin to solar’s PLI scheme is advocated. India targets 10% of global wind demand by 2030, with ongoing exports to multiple countries.

Govt To Invite Bids For Building 10 GW Battery Storage Projects
Inc42
·
9m ago
Medial
- Vijay Mittal, joint secretary in the Ministry of Heavy Industries, stated that the new projects will enhance India's presence in the energy storage sector. - Out of the 50 GWh allotted under the PLI scheme, over 40 GWh has been designated for OEMs to promote domestic manufacturing of ACCs. - Reliance Industries Ltd was recently selected as the successful bidder for 10 GWh ACC manufacturing under the PLI scheme. - The initiatives aim to strengthen India's position in the energy storage segment and boost indigenous manufacturing. - The Ministry of Heavy Industries is actively working towards promoting the adoption of advanced energy technologies in the country.

Redwood Materials raises $1B to expand US battery supply chain
TechCrunch
·
1y ago
Medial
Battery recycling startup Redwood Materials has secured over $1 billion in a Series D funding round, valuing the company at over $5 billion. The funding will be used to expand capacity and establish a domestic battery supply chain in the US. Redwood aims to produce battery materials, like lithium and cobalt, domestically to reduce dependence on China, which currently processes a significant portion of the world's battery materials. The company's plans include recycling facilities and remanufacturing plants for cathode and anode copper foil. The funding comes after the US Department of Energy approved a $2 billion loan for Redwood.
